Richard Novak Obituary

Richard Albert Novak (Rich), 78, passed into eternal life following a lengthy illness, on Monday, April 27, 2020 at Mercy Hospital surrounded by his loving family. Richard was born in 1941 to the late Albert and Julia (Nowak) Novak in Springfield, MA, the eldest of 3 children.  He graduated from Springfield Technical High School in 1959 and was a member of St. Catherine of Siena Parish.

Richard began his lifetime career in the aerospace field, where he started out as a turbine machinist for Pratt and Whitney in East Hartford, CT.  His love for photography soon led him to become a commercial industrial photographer for Pratt and retired after nearly 40 years of service.  He also photographed weddings and portraits, but his favorite past time was photographing his family, whom he loved spending time with. He was the official photographer for a number of years for the Paul Newman Hole in the Wall Gang Camp in Ashford, CT.  He was the President of the Springfield Photographic Society for 7 years and active on their Board of Directors.  He served on the Executive Board of the New England Camera Club Council and a member of their scholarship and memorial fund committees.  He was a volunteer for the Special Olympics, the Valley Photo Center in Springfield and was a member of the Technical High School Reunion Committee.  He was also an avid golfer and was a member of a Friday night golf league at Veterans Golf Course.   

Richard is survived by his wife, Barbara, of 56 years; daughters: Deborah and Christine Novak, both of Springfield; grandchildren: Zachary Novak, Rosalyn and Preston Cloutier, whom he adored; sisters: Joanne Pittelkow (Robert) and Cynthia Attanasio (Albert), both of Spring Hill, FL; cousin Joe Novak (Dorothy) and many cousins, nieces and nephews.

Funeral services were private with burial in Gate of Heaven Cemetery.  A mass and celebration of life will be held at a later date.
